Riva F40 Multifuel Stove
Riva cassettes and stoves direct three types of air into the glass fronted firebox, where they combine to provide a superb flame control and exceptional views of the fire. Accordingly, you can create different ambiences to suit your mood. From a deep glow, with minimal flames, it takes only a few seconds to create a swirling inferno. All Rivas have a flat fuel bed because logs burn best on a level bed of ash. Smokeless fuels, on the other hand, burn better on a raised grate that allows air to be drawn in from underneath. The skilful design of the Riva range, however, permits the combustion of either fuel with equal proficiency. Cleanburn technology meets convector efficiency – all Riva cassettes and stoves incorporate the very latest cleanburn technology with a unique opti-burn setting. This means that they burn logs of smokeless fuels with an outstanding efficiency, resulting in more heat delivery into the room and less going up the chimney. Combustion is achieved by directing these separate airflows into the firebox. Primary air burns the fuel under the fuel bed; the ‘airwash’ flow helps keep the window clean and the pre-heated, secondary air promotes ‘cleanburning’ by the combustion of excess hydrocarbons in the smoke. In addition to the radiant heat, a forth airflow, between the inner and outer skins of the Riva provides convected heat. This is emitted into the room naturally or, in the case of the Riva 55,66 and 76, via an optional fan kit. The cassettes also offer the opportunity to heat other living spaces using an optional ducting system. Where ducting is used, up to half the heat output can be distributed this way.
Riva F40 Freestanding Multifuel Stove – Incorporating all the latest firebox technology of the Riva 40 cassette, the Riva F40 Freestanding is a compact stove offering stylish lines and impressive heating performance. It has full multifuel capability (complete with Opti-Burn setting) airwash to help keep the glass window clear, externally operated riddling (accessed via the special ashpit door) and a choice of top or rear flue exits. In addition to hearth mounting, a choice of eight benches are available to offer alternative installation options. The Riva F40 Freestanding is finished in a choice of Stovax’s Storm or Midnight Black metallic paints and has been approved by DEFRA for use in a smoke control zone (kit required – sold separately).
